    A Lawyer Can Help If Your Child Suffers Medical Negligence During Birth

    If your child suffered medical negligence at birth and now faces an entire life of problems, a lawyer can help. The first step is to prove that the hospital and doctor were obligated to provide care.

    This can be done through medical records or expert testimony. Your lawyer will then have to prove that the breach caused the injury.

    What Can I Recover through an Claim

    Medical negligence during delivery, pregnancy, and postpartum care can cause severe and lifelong injuries to infants. These injuries are often expensive to treat and leave families with huge financial burdens. Families could also be faced with a lot of emotional stress.

    A lawsuit against the medical professional who is responsible for the injury can aid victims in recovering compensation. This can assist in reducing the cost of treatment and reduce financial pressures. Families can receive compensation for future and past medical expenses, home modifications as well as assistive equipment, lost wages, pain and suffering, and lost wages.

    In certain instances, the jury can decide to award punitive damages. This type of award is designed to punish a doctor for extreme or gross negligence. For instance, if an obstetrician fails to order the standard pregnancy tests that result in treatable ailments and the mother dies due to the consequence, a judge can be able to award punitive damages, in addition to other damages awarded to her family.

    The amount of money that is recovered in a birth injury lawsuit is determined by the severity of the child's injuries as well as the effects they have had on the victim as well as their family. For instance children suffering brain damage due to oxygen deprivation may require intensive treatment, which could cost thousands of dollars. This may include surgeries, physical therapy and occupational therapy. An attorney can determine the financial impact of child's injuries and help families to recover the most amount of compensation that is possible.

    If the medical negligence has led to your baby's lifelong disability, like autism or cerebral palsy the child could require costly, long-term medical attention. You could have to take time off work or leave your job altogether to take care of your child who is injured, which can affect your income and lead to substantial losses. Your lawyer can estimate the cost and recover them in your lawsuit.

    How Do I Start with a Claim?

    If your child was injured during a birth injury caused by medical malpractice, contact a lawyer as soon as possible. State laws restrict the time that you have to file an action. You could be liable for a loss on damages if you delay.

    Your legal team will begin by obtaining evidence and documents to prove that an individual doctor or nurse breached the standard of care expected by medical professionals when you gave birth to your child. They will make a claim with the medical professional's and hospital's insurance companies. Your attorney can also respond to any claims denials and negotiate for an acceptable settlement of your claim.

    If a settlement isn't reached Your medical malpractice attorney will prepare to bring the case to trial. They will solicit expert witnesses to support your claims and then present the facts of the case to jurors. This will give you the best chance to win an amount of money.

    A medical malpractice lawsuit seeks to recover for non-economic and economic losses. If the case involves egregious negligence, your lawyer could also demand punitive damages. These awards are designed to penalize the defendants and to deter future negligence.

    In many cases medical mistakes made during childbirth could have long-term implications for both the mother and baby. The baby could suffer from an absence of oxygen that leads to brain damage, as an example. Mothers' injuries can have similar effects like incontinence or post-traumatic stress disorder.
